The a terrible year Emma Raducanu’s (terrible year) on the women’s tennis circuit came to an end on Tuesday at the WTA 500 in Ostrava, where she fell in the first round against the Russian Daria Kasatkina. It was the 19th loss for the US Open champion in 2021, in a season that she will close with 17 wins, as an injury to her right wrist will not allow her to compete in the remaining tournaments in 2022. She was going to play next week at the Transilvania Open in Cluj-Napoca, but the tournament announced on Thursday the withdrawal of the British of Romanian origin.

Raducanu says goodbye to the course with a negative balance and outside the top-50. She is 67th, but she can lose more positions by the end of a year which started in the 19th position and in which it became the 10th in the world between July and August. At the end of September, her tennis experienced an upturn in Seoul, but when she was better she was playing, He had to withdraw due to injury (left leg) in the semifinals, in the middle of the match against Jelena Ostapenko.

The Latvian is precisely another example of ephemeral shine and subsequent suffering since 2017, when Serena Williams’ dominance at the Grand Slams ended. She champion at Roland Garros that campaign, she made the semifinals at Wimbledon 2018 and since then she has never come close to the final rounds of a major. The same thing happened to Sofia Kenin, winner of the Australian Open 2020 and finalist shortly after at Roland Garros, now missing in action. And to Bianca Andreescu, who took the title at the 2019 US Open and later fell into a crisis from which she has not yet been able to get out. She, too, has not managed to curdle the winner a year ago in Paris, Barbora Krejcikova, and it remains to be seen if she consolidates Elena Rybakina, who won a few months ago at Wimbledon and then fell in the first round of the US Open.

The case of Raducanu, close to turning 20, is proof of the havoc that sometimes reaches high levels of sports notoriety and world fame at an early age. In your case, you also appreciate a management problem. Since standing out at the All England Club in 2021, has had six different coaches. It was prepared there by Nigel Sears, who was replaced by Andrew Richardson before succeeding in New York. A few days later she fired him and after a brief period of time in which she had the Spanish Esteban Carril, she Emma hired Torben Beltz. But at the end of April, the girl ended the relationship with Angelique Kerber’s former coach and she put herself under the command of a British Federation coach, Iain Bates, until he called the Russian Dimitry Tursunov, a controversial movement in the midst of the conflict between Russia and Ukraine.

Since her brilliant and resounding triumph in the United States the previous year, the accumulated balance is 19-22 and her best result, the aforementioned semifinals in South Korea. On the more negative side, 10 first-rate losses in as many tournaments. Despite this fall, Raducanu is a very young millionaire. She already had contracts with Wilson, Nike, and signed with Dior, Tiffany & Co, British Airways, Evian and Vodafone, which have not seen a return on her investments, at least in the sporting aspect. If she recovers in time, Raducanu will play again on December 16. in the exhibition of the Mubadala World Tennis Championship in Abu Dhabi, where she will face the Tunisian Ons Jabeur.
